Visual Establishment by Alberto Alberti and Luca Zamoc of Soolid comunicazione is a free distorted display font with tall, tightly packed letters and a crowded, restless silhouette. Pinched joins and wavering edges make the forms look hand-cut.

The lettering suits both underground music posters and offbeat food packaging, since its rough silhouette can suggest noise as readily as handmade goods. It also fits festival graphics and independent magazine covers, where the irregular shapes can become part of a collage or illustrated border.
